Description
This 4-channel 5V relay expansion shield plugs directly onto an Arduino UNO or compatible development board without the need for patch cables. It allows low-voltage microcontroller logic to switch higher-power external equipment. It is ideal for learners, makers, and hobbyists building automated switching and smart home projects.
Direct stacking design
Built to the standard Arduino shield footprint, this board mounts directly onto your Arduino UNO and allows additional expansion shields to be stacked on top.
Independent relay channels
The module features four HJR-4102-L-5V 5V DC relays triggered by a 5V or 3.3V high-drive signal, with dedicated red indicator LEDs that illuminate when each relay is activated.
Terminal switching contacts
Each channel includes screw terminals for normally open (NO), normally closed (NC), and common (COM) connections for wiring external electrical loads.
Mounting and safety notice
The board includes three M3 screw positioning holes for secure installation. When fitting to an Arduino UNO, ensure the terminal block underside does not short against the USB interface shell.
